[X1ANNEX XVII U.K. [F1RESTRICTIONS ON THE MANUFACTURE, PLACING ON THE MARKET AND USE OF CERTAIN DANGEROUS SUBSTANCES, MIXTURES AND ARTICLES]

Appendix 2 [F1Entry 28 — Carcinogens: category 1B (Table 3.1)/category 2 (Table 3.2)]

ANNEX XVII Table 3: rows 651 - 700

[X1Naphtha (petroleum), catalytic reformed light, aromatic-free fraction; Low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ons remaining after removal of aromatic compounds from catalytic reformed light naphtha in a selective absorption process. It consists predominantly of paraffinic and cyclic compounds having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 5 to C 8 and boiling in the range of approximately 66 °C to 121 °C.)

649-377-00-9 285-510-3 85116-59-2 P

Gasoline; Low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ons consisting primarily of paraffins, cycloparaffins, aromatic and olefinic h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ly greater than C 3 and boiling in the range of 30 °C to 260 °C.)

649-378-00-4 289-220-8 86290-81-5 P
Aromatic hydrocarbons, C 7-8 , dealkylation products, distillation residues; Low boiling point naphtha — unspecified 649-379-00-X 292-698-0 90989-42-7 P

Hydrocarbons, C 4-6 , depentaniser lights, arom. hydrotreater; Low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as first runnings from the depentaniser column before hydrotreatment of the aromatic charges. It consists predominantly of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 4 through C 6 , predominantly pentanes and pentenes, and boiling in the range of approximately 25 °C to 40 °C.)

649-380-00-5 295-298-4 91995-38-9 P

Distillates (petroleum), heat-soaked steam-cracked naphtha, C 5 -rich; Low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ained by distillation of heat-soaked steam-cracked naphtha. It consists predominantly of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ers in the range of C 4 through C 6 , predominantly C 5 .)

649-381-00-0 295-302-4 91995-41-4 P

Extracts (petroleum), catalytic reformed light naphtha solvent; low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the extract from the solvent extraction of a catalytically reformed petroleum cut. It consists predominantly of aromatic h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 7 through C 8 and boiling in the range of approximately 100 °C to 200 °C.)

649-382-00-6 295-331-2 91995-68-5 P

Naphtha (petroleum), hydrodesulphurised light, dearomatised; low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ained by distillation of hydrodesulphurised and dearomatised light petroleum fractions. It consists predominantly of C 7 paraffins and cycloparaffins boiling in a range of approximately 90 °C to 100 °C.)

649-383-00-1 295-434-2 92045-53-9 P

Naphtha (petroleum), light, C 5 -rich, sweetened; low boiling point naphtha —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ained by subjecting a petroleum naphtha to a sweetening process to convert mercaptans or to remove acidic impurities.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 4 through C 5 , predominantly C 5 , and boiling in the range of approximately - 10 °C to 35 °C.)

649-384-00-7 295-442-6 92045-60-8 P

Distillates (petroleum), light catalytic cracked;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ons produced by the distillation of products from a catalytic cracking process.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 9 through C 25 and boiling in the range of approximately 150 °C to 400 °C. It contains a relatively large proportion of bicyclic aromatic hydrocarbons.)

649-435-00-3 265-060-4 64741-59-9

Distillates (petroleum), intermediate catalytic cracked;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ons produced by the distillation of products from a catalytic cracking process.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 11 through C 30 and boiling in the range of approximately 205 °C to 450 °C. It contains a relatively large proportion of tricyclic aromatic hydrocarbons.)

649-436-00-9 265-062-5 64741-60-2

Distillates (petroleum), light thermal cracked;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ons from the distillation of the products from a thermal cracking process. It consists predominantly of unsaturated h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 10 through C 22 and boiling in the range of approximately 160 °C to 370 °C.)

649-438-00-X 265-084-5 64741-82-8

Distillates (petroleum), hydrodesulphurised light catalytic cracked;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ained by treating light catalytic cracked distillates with hydrogen to convert organic sulphur to hydrogen sulphide which is removed.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 9 through C 25 and boiling in the range of approximately 150 °C to 400 °C. It contains a relatively large proportion of bicyclic aromatic hydrocarbons.)

649-439-00-5 269-781-5 68333-25-5

Distillates (petroleum), light steam-cracked naphtha;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ons from the multiple distillation of products from a steam cracking process.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 10 through C 18 .)

649-440-00-0 270-662-5 68475-80-9

Distillates (petroleum), cracked steam-cracked petroleum distillates;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ons produced by distilling cracked steam cracked distillate and/or its fractionation products.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 10 to low molecular weight polymers.)

649-441-00-6 270-727-8 68477-38-3

Gas oils (petroleum), steam-cracked;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ons produced by distillation of the products from a steam cracking process.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ly greater than C 9 and boiling in the range of from approximately 205 °C to 400 °C.)

649-442-00-1 271-260-2 68527-18-4

Distillates (petroleum), hydrodesulphurised thermal cracked middle; Cracked gas oil

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ained by fractionation from hydrodesulphurised thermal cracker distillate stocks. It consists predominantly of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 11 to C 25 and boiling in the range of from approximately 205 °C to 400 °C.)

649-443-00-7 285-505-6 85116-53-6

Distillates (petroleum), heavy hydrocracked;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ons from the distillation of the products from a hydrocracking process. It consists predominantly of saturated hydrocarbons having carbon numbers in the range of C 15 through C 39 and boiling in the range of approximately 260 °C to 600 °C.)

649-453-00-1 265-077-7 64741-76-0 L

Distillates (petroleum), solvent-refined heavy paraffinic;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the raffinate from a solvent extraction process. It consists predominantly of saturated h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 20 through C 50 and produces a finished oil with a viscosity of at least 19 10 -6 m 2 .s -1 at 40 °C.)

649-454-00-7 265-090-8 64741-88-4 L

Distillates (petroleum), solvent-refined light paraffinic;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the raffinate from a solvent extraction process. It consists predominantly of saturated h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 15 through C 30 and produces a finished oil having a viscosity of less than 19 10 -6 m 2 .s -1 at 40 °C.)

649-455-00-2 265-091-3 64741-89-5 L

Residual oils (petroleum), solvent deasphalted;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the solvent soluble fraction from C 3 -C 4 solvent deasphalting of a residuum.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ly higher than C 25 and boiling above approximately 400 °C.)

649-456-00-8 265-096-0 64741-95-3 L

Distillates (petroleum), solvent-refined heavy naphthenic;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the raffinate from a solvent extraction process.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 20 through C 50 and produces a finished oil with a viscosity of at least 19 10 -6 m 2 .s -1 at 40 °C. It contains relatively few normal paraffins.)

649-457-00-3 265-097-6 64741-96-4 L

Distillates (petroleum), solvent-refined light naphthenic;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the raffinate from a solvent extraction process.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ly in the range of C 15 through C 30 and produces a finished oil with a viscosity of less than 19 10 -6 m 2 .s -1 at 40 °C. It contains relatively few normal paraffins.)

649-458-00-9 265-098-1 64741-97-5 L

Residual oils (petroleum), solvent-refined; Base oil — unspecified

(A complex combination of hydrocarbons obtained as the solvent insoluble fraction from solvent refining of a residuum using a polar organic solvent such as phenol or furfural. It consists of hydrocarbons having carbon numbers predominantly greater than C 25 and boiling above approximately 400 °C.)

649-459-00-4 265-101-6 64742-01-4 L]
